Why Bifold Door Rollers Fail
bifold door service door rollers are designed to endure constant usage, but they can still stop working due to numerous factors. Some common causes of roller failure consist of:
Wear and Tear: Rollers can break with time, causing the door to end up being stuck or hard to open and close.Misalignment: If the door is not appropriately aligned, the rollers can end up being damaged, causing early failure.Rust: Exposure to wetness can trigger the rollers to rust, leading to rough operation or complete failure.Overwhelming: If the door undergoes extreme weight or pressure, the rollers can end up being harmed, causing failure.

Step-by-Step Guide to Replacing Bifold Door Rollers
Replacing bifold door rollers is a relatively straightforward process that can be accomplished with standard tools and DIY skills. Here's a step-by-step guide:
Gather Materials: To replace bifold door rollers, you will require:New rollers (readily available at hardware stores or online)Screws or rivets (depending on the door type)A screwdriver or drillA wrench or pliersRemove the Door: Take the door off its track by removing the screws or rivets that hold it in place.Identify the Roller Type: Determine the type of roller your door utilizes. There are 2 common types:Pin-style rollers: These rollers have a pin that attaches to the door frame.Screw-style rollers: These rollers are connected to the door frame with screws.Get Rid Of the Old Rollers: Use a screwdriver or wrench to eliminate the old rollers from the door frame.Clean the Door Frame: Clean the door frame to remove any debris or dirt that may disrupt the brand-new rollers.Install the New Rollers: Attach the brand-new rollers to the door frame using screws or rivets.Reinstall the Door: Put the door back on its track, ensuring it is appropriately aligned.Check the Door: Open and close the door a number of times to evaluate the brand-new rollers.
Tips and Precautions
Use the right rollers: Make sure to acquire rollers that match the original specs.Lube the rollers: Apply lube to the rollers to ensure smooth operation.Adjust the door: If the door is not appropriately lined up, adjust it to prevent premature roller failure.
Often Asked Questions
Q: How do I know if my bifold door rollers need replacement?A: If your door is stuck, squeaks, or becomes difficult to open and close, it may be an indication that the rollers require replacement.
Q: Can I replace bifold door rollers myself?A: Yes, changing bifold door rollers is a fairly uncomplicated process that can be accomplished with fundamental tools and DIY abilities.
Q: How long do bifold door makeover door rollers last?A: Bifold door rollers can last for a number of years, depending upon use and upkeep.
Q: Can I utilize any type of roller for my bifold door?A: No, it's necessary to use rollers that match the original specifications to make sure appropriate operation and durability.
